Connahs QN took on Bala Town in the Premier League of Wales on January 17. The final score saw Bala Town beat Connahs QN 0-2.
Osebi Abadaki scored the first goal of the game on the 60th minute of the match, handing Bala Town the advantage. Nathan Burke then scored, setting the final scoreline at 0-2.

Connahs QN kicked off the game with George Ratcliffe, Callum Bratley who got substituted by Ben Maher on the 68th minute, John Disney, Kai Edwards, Noah Edwards, Rhys Hughes, Chris Marriott, Declan Poole, Dan Roberts who got substituted by Jayden Tang on the 84th minute, Aron Williams who got substituted by Michael Kedman on the 62nd minute and Max Woodcock who got substituted by Tyler Berry on the 84th minute as starters, with Tyler Berry, Shayan Dehy, Michael Kedman, Ben Maher, Harvey Morris, John Rushton and Jayden Tang on the bench.
Bala Town's starting eleven were Joel Torrance, Osebi Abadaki, Nathan Burke, Eddie Clarke, Aeron Edwards, Uniss Kargbo, Lassana Mendes, George Newell who got substituted by Hussein Mehasseb on the 89th minute, Nathan Peate, Louis Robles and Ross White, with Samba Badjana, Luca Beck, Ryan Jones, Daniel Malone and Hussein Mehasseb on the bench.

Referee showed the yellow card twice throughout the game. Dan Roberts and Noah Edwards were the ones to receive it.
The teams have met five times since March 2024. Connahs QN have won twice, Bala Town once, with the remaining two ending as draws. Their most recent clash took place on January 14, 2025, with Connahs QN winning 3-0. Connahs QN have scored four goals across these five encounters, while Bala Town have scored one. As things stand, Connahs QN have a superior head-to-head record against Bala Town in their recent encounters.
Connahs QN have won seven of their 22 matches in Premier League this season, with five draws and ten defeats, scoring 32 goals at an average of 1.45 per match and conceding 26 at a rate of 1.18 per match. Bala Town have won seven of their 22 matches in Premier League this season, with eleven draws and four defeats, netting 28 goals (1.27 per match) and conceding 21 (0.95 per match).
Connahs QN are on a two-game losing streak, including defeats against Penybont and TNS in their last two outings, while Bala Town are coming off a loss in their last match against Caernarfon. Overall, Connahs QN have won nine of their last nineteen matches, losing seven and drawing three, while over their most recent nineteen games, Bala Town have claimed six victories, suffered five defeats, and drawn eight times.
As always, Wales Premier League's live standings are availble and updated in real time. Connahs QN are currently 8th in the table with 26 points from 22 matches, while Bala Town occupy 5th spot with 32 points in 22 matches.
